19098265Prague: Vydra & Bohuslav 1909. Tall quarto 31 x 17 cm. 216 8 pages. Illustrated throughout with woodcuts and photographic reproductions. Index. FIRST EDITION. A combination trade catalogue and recipe collection both for confectioners gingerbread makers and candy manufacturers. The catalog contains illustrations of different types of ice cream spoons scoops ice cream molds molds for marzipan molds for small pastries and packing and ornamental paper and also all of the equipment large and small for fine cake and confection work. Decorative elements are included such as small gnomes. The recipes at the rear are credited to J. Reimann editor of the Austrian Confectioner's journal. In the front matter and again at the rear the company states that this will be the last large-format catalogue they will issue and that price updates will be offered in the future so this illustrated catalogue should be held for future reference. ~ Internally clean and bright. COMPLETE SET OF "CESKOSLOVENSKA FOTOGRAFIE" the most important annual Czech photo publication of the 1930s and 1940s which documents a period of enormous change not only in Avant-Garde Czech photography but in Czechoslovakia itself. Published before during and after WWII during the German occupation even well into the Soviet occupation our set is preserved in museum-quality condition internally immaculate. <br/><br/>¶ It is a remarkable fact that this series was officially issued as the "annual" yearbooks of the Czech Amateur Photography Club and includes the works of highly influential Czech photographs such as Josef Sudek Jaromir Funke Villam Salka Mikulas Pek Jaroslav Seifert Josef Zeman Alois Zych Frantisek Drtikol Karl Mahler Jaroslav Krupka Mirko wagner Josef Mikulka Jindrich Styrsky Karel Plicka R. Sima K. Muller J. Tutsch and several of the leading Czech commercial studios. This annual publication was edited by Augustin Skarda Josef Zeman Josef Bures and others; the photographs were chosen by the editorial committee of the Monthly "Fotograficky Obzor." Each volume has 64 photographic plates with valuable technical details about negative size shutter speed lighting and the camera employed plus fascinating introductory texts usually translated into French English and German in the 1946 and 1949 issues the German text is replaced by a Russian translation. <br/><br/>Our set is absolutely complete with all 13 volumes including the two volumes published during the German Occupation: vol. 10: "Zeme ceska domov muj" The Czech Country is My Home and vol. 11: "Pamatky Cech a Moravy" The Curiousites of Bohemia and Moravia are in original boards apparently following the wrappers issue. The "Occupation" volumes are by no means vehicles of German propoganda; in the words of Josef Bures "these were of course designed by the period in which they had been created; these yearbooks helped to strengthen the national consciousness during the war-time. Their pictorial contents either dealt with history or were absorbed in the beauties of the Czech and Moravian country.
